Warriors pummel Panthers in win

JEREMIAH BARTZ/ Frontiersman sports editor

WASILLA - As arguably the deepest team in the North Star Conference, Wasilla has an advantage against most teams in the region.

Against a squad like Skyview, which can only go two-lines deep, Wasilla's depth can kill.

And it did.

The Warriors skated to a 9-1 win over Skyview on Friday at the Brett Memorial Ice Arena in Wasilla.

Freshman Levi Johnston led the Warriors with a hat trick, while senior Tanner Dutcher posted two goals and assist.

&#8220It's nice having three good lines, four good lines. We're trying to play everyone, especially after a tough game last night,” Wasilla head coach Eric Troisi said, referring to a difficult 3-2 loss to West Anchorage on Thursday.

Dutcher gave the Warriors the lead just 1 minute and 50 seconds into the game, scoring the first of four Warrior first-period goals.

On Saturday, Dutcher scored two goals and added an assist in a 6-0 shutout of the Panthers.

Eric Zehnder also scored twice.

West 3, Wasilla 2

West needed a goal midway through the third period to get past Wasilla 3-2 at the Curtis C. Menard II Memorial Ice Arena on Thursday.

The Warriors scored a pair of goals early in the third period to tie the game, but the Eagles were able to re-claim the lead at the 8:43 mark.

&#8220I thought they got a lot more quality chances than we did. The second period they completely dominated us. The third period we dominated them,” Troisi said.

Joel Kenworthy scored on the power play 21 seconds into the third period to cut the West lead to 2-1. Johnston took a Kenworthy pass and scored five minutes later to tie the score.

Wasilla out-shot West 16-5 in the final frame.

Colony 3, Houston 2

Colony senior Austin Manelick scored on a one-timer to lift Colony to a 3-2 nonconference win over the Houston Hawks on Friday at the Menard Arena.

Ryan Pauling and Ryan Weeks also scored for Colony.

Aaron Burelson and Kaleb Westfall tallied goals for Houston. Sean Ranum notched assists on both goals.

Tyrel Henkel notched the win in goal for Colony.
